So (and apologies if this has been covered in other posts) - what do you guys think about these cars, that I looked at as a replacement to my Mk5 Golf GTI before I ordered the RS? Has anyone driven these and the RS250? or anyone with any opinion really :)
Scirocco 210 GT - I tested manual and DSG versions of this and thought it was a very nice car (and imo very nice styling) although not as exciting/different as I wanted it to be compared to my GTI. Almost went for the DSG but with leather and a few options it was just too much compared to the RS and with less power.
Scirocco R - Really wanted this car but just too expensive again and no discounts at the mo from what I could see. Really surprised non of the mags/journo's have done an RS250 vs R comparison yet (most compare the RS to the MK6 GTI).... seems like an obvious battle. Some have declared it car of the year for class but haven't compared the two despite reviewing the RS. Has anyone on here driven both?
Golf GTI Mk6 -Nicer inside than mine (although I prefer the exterior of the MK5). Tested one and thought mine was a better drive - so no chance (more money - less car).
